Fundamentals 4 indoor sound propagation
4.1 describes the amount of sound propagation
Fundamentals of workplace noise prediction is to predict the non-directional sound pressure level distribution point sound source. The distribution and the following factors
related.
--- Interior shape and volume;
--- Each surface of indoor sound absorption;
--- Interior arrangement.
Space sound field distribution curve of the room (see GB/T 17249.1-1998 in 3.4.11 and Figures 1 and 2) expressed its acoustic energy distribution
Results within a given distance, the sound field spatial information distribution curve contains two parameters can be summarized as follows (see GB/T 17249.1-
1998 3.4.12 and 3.4.13).
--- SPL distance doubling the amount of space attenuation (DL2)
--- With respect to the free-field sound pressure level than the amount of attenuation (DLf)
Spatial sound field distribution curves of these two parameters are used to describe the acoustic characteristics of a room. If DLf lower, DL2 higher by
Given the smaller the sound pressure level generated by the sound source (see GB/T 17249.2-2005 6.3) Appendix D describes how to use sound field distribution
Curve describes the acoustic characteristics of a room.
